Well, most Romex is solid core which would make it quite inflexible (which means a pain in the *** for installs). The ground, which won't even be used, is bare and exposed, so it's just asking for trouble. Plus, because of the shape, I think it wouldn't be very easy to work with. I'd suggest getting some good stranded speaker wire. Belden makes some good 10ga and 12ga stuff. You can also find some nice white-jacket speaker cable at Impact Acoustics.

Now, Romex won't sound inferior (provided there isn't something electrically wrong with it), but it'll add more hassle to your job.
